#1e7b7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e7b7e is composed of 11.8% red, 48.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.2%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 181.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 30.6%. #1e7b7e color hex could be obtained by blending #3cf6f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1e7b7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e7b7e has RGB values of R:30, G:123,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1997694.

Shades and Tints of #1e7b7e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f0f is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
